BEGINNERS INTRODUCTION
TO SAILING* - 1 or 2 days.
You will learn ...
- Nautical terms. English being the language of the
Sea, it is essential to use the correct terminology
to communicate safe, quickly and effectively.
Examples: mast, boom, mainsail, headsail, halyards,
sheets, starboard, port side and so on.
- about, safety at sea, use of life jackets, fire
extinguishers, first aid kit, suitable clothing and
more.
Then we’ll go sailing.
You will learn...
- how to observe from which direction the wind
comes and the current and what to do with that
information
- how to keep an eye on the weather.
- how to steer the boat straight into the wind, and
hoist the sails.
- your points of sailing, ergo your wind sailing
angles
- how to tie some important knots, figure of eight,
bowline, sheetbend, and more.
- how the sails work
- sailing upwind, tacking (turning the boat around
through the wind), sailing on a reach,
gibing (turning the boat around with the wind)
- to get away and return to the mooring.
- how to make a simple passage plan.
- how to use a whinch, basic compass reading, basic
right of the way rules.
- how to handle a Man Over Board situation.
90% of the course we’ll do whilst on the boat, 10% you’ll learn
on shore.
COMPETENT CREW* - 3 days.
As above but you will learn more, we’ll go into more details and
above all, you’ll get more practice.
You will learn some chart work, rigging and
de-rigging the boat, anchoring,
use of the engine, navigating the boat under power,
heaving to, and how to use safely a dingy.
When you have some experience already, the Learn to
Sail course can be shortened to 2 days.

REGATTA RACE SAILING COURSE – minimum 3 days
This course is done during an actual Regatta,
from start to finish, trimming, boat handling, it’s
all about speed and tactics.
Don’t sail in dirty air, don’t lose the pack to
early, covering other boats, always tack between the
mark and your direct competitor.
How and where to start, the racing rules.
Trimming the boat for racing, get all the weight
out.
Where and why to sit there and not somewhere else.
Great fun, good camaderie, and the traditional
finish beer afterwards.
